What do you do when your boyfriend goes missing? Engage in a series of strategic hookups to solve the mystery, of course. THE HOOKUP is a risqué mystery-thriller following a college student who thinks he’s funnier than he is, driven by the hunger to locate his missing beau. But-- as our hero will soon learn, no amount of showering can wash your hands of a bad hookup.
